lightuser wrote:HI, Running AutoCAD 3.0 Windows. Can I confirm that autosaved files are now deleted at the end of each session per another correspondence?
Definitive yes! What means no unnecessary Data trash will stay on your or on a Host (Customer?) system! :D

But in the case of a crash the Auto-saved File will stay. After restart QCad you will be ask to open the "normal" File or the Auto-saved File. What ever your decision is the NOT CHOSEN FILE will also stay on your system as something like this: filename.bak001.dxf (you will find it in the same directory as the original File).
